Sungshin Women’s University Strengthens Ties with Myanmar Through Study Abroad Fairs and Institutional Engagement
From May 8 to 12, 2025, Sungshin Women’s University visited Myanmar to conduct study abroad fairs, applicant interviews, and institutional cooperation meetings across Yangon, Taunggyi, and Pindaya.
In Taunggyi, on May 10, the team held a large scale study abroad fair at Jasmine Taunggyi Hotel, attended by over 100 prospective students and parents. The session included a presentation introducing Sungshin’s academic offerings, admissions process, scholarship opportunities, and a Q&A segment. A promotional video featuring a current student from Myanmar at Sungshin was also screened. Follow-up counseling was provided to three official applicants from the Taunggyi branch.
In Pindaya, a more focused information session and student consultation were held on May 11 at Phue Phue Language Center. Approximately 20 students participated. Discussions included Sungshin’s programs and admissions pathways.
Institutional engagement included a meeting with Yangon Music Center on May 9. The institution, led by Dr. Monaing, the only piano PhD holder in Myanmar, expressed intent to develop a music-focused college and explore a joint degree program with Sungshin Women’s University in the future.
The delegation also visited Sungshin’s local partner offices in Taunggyi and Yangon to review ongoing recruitment operations. Discussions covered admissions requirements, financial policies, and promotional strategies, including the possibility of creating a dedicated social media presence for recruitment.
On May 12 in Yangon, Sungshin conducted a major study abroad fair at Novotel Yangon Max with over 100 participants. In parallel, 20 applicants were interviewed. A subsequent partnership meeting with I TOP EDU, local study abroad agency, covered admissions criteria, and marketing strategies. The agency indicated strong student interest in English-taught tracks and proposed collaboration.
This visit marks the beginning of Sungshin Women’s University’s efforts to recruit more students from Myanmar.
